Apple Cider Donut Cake

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 box yellow cake mix
  • 3/4 cup apple cider
  • 1/2 cup sweetened applesauce
  • 3 large eggs
  • 2 tablespoons melted butter
  • 1 tablespoon br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 1/4 cup butter (for topping)
  • 1/2 cup sugar (for topping)
  • 1 teaspoon cinnamon (for topping)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C).
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ine yellow cake mix, apple cider, applesauce, eggs, and melted butter using a hand mixer until smooth.
  3. Stir in brown sugar and vanilla extract until fully incorporated.
  4. Grease and flour a bundt pan and pour in the batter.
  5. Bake for 40-50 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  6. Cool for 15 minutes before flipping onto a rack.
  7. Brush with melted butter and sprinkle with a mix of sugar and cinnamon.
